The NABShow, organised by the National Association of Broadcasters (NAB), a US-based eight decade old organisation, will be held at Las Vegas from April 18-23, 2009. The NABShow is the world’s premier marketplace for new product introductions and the single largest annual gathering of the electronic media industry.

As the official partner in India for the NABShow for the second time, the Indo-American Chambers of Commerce (IACC) is taking a high profile delegation to the trade show this year. Farokh T Balsara, Partner - Media and Entertainment Practice, Advisory Services Leader-Technology, Communications and Entertainment (TCE) Sectors, Ernst & Young, will lead this delegation comprising Indian media and entertainment professionals.

Briefing about the NAB delegation taken by IACC, its Secretary General, RK Chopra, informed that the focus would be on India at the NABShow 2009, with a Super Session on April 22, titled ‘India: Transitioning to a Digital Future’, besides an India pavilion at the content central hall of the exhibits area, which is reserved exclusively for Indian companies.

On this occasion, IACC will also publish a Resource Directory for NABShow 2009, featuring information about the Indian delegation. Exhibits in the NABShow would open on April 20.
